Sweet Cream Berry Breakfast Bake

Ingredients

Scale
  • 6 cups cubed day-old bread
  • 1 ½ cups mixed berries
  • 8 oz cream cheese, softened
  • 4 large eggs
  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• ¾ cup granulated sugar
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• ¼ tsp salt
  • Powdered sugar for topping

Instructions

  1. Grease a baking dish generously.
  2. Spread bread cubes evenly in the dish.
  3. Scatter berries over the bread.
  4. Beat cream cheese until smooth.
  5. Whisk in eggs, cream, sugar, vanilla, and salt.
  6. Pour mixture evenly over bread and berries.
  7. Press gently and let rest 15 minutes.
  8. Bake at 350°F (175°C) for 40 minutes until set.

Notes

You can use fresh or frozen berries. This dish can be assembled the night before and baked fresh in the morning. Store leftovers covered in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
